找回密码
 加入我们

QQ登录

只需一步,快速开始

搜索
查看: 1323|回复: 11

[电子书] 关于isilo格式电子书的制作,很多朋友问,特开帖回复这个问题

[复制链接]
发表于 2007-11-26 13:27 | 显示全部楼层 |阅读模式
1、isilox在 http://www.isilox.com/download/iSiloXWindows.htm 下载。

2、很多朋友问怎么从网页上获得所需要的内容而去掉不要的广告,我是用的firefox+scrapbook这个插件。
scrapbook插件地址在  https://addons.mozilla.org/en-US/firefox/addon/427

安装上scrapbook后,鼠标选中需要的内容,然后右键菜单或者在firefox的菜单中,选择scrapbook->获取所选内容为,请按自己的要求选择需不需要保留图片和样式。

下载的网页默认保存在 \Documents and Settings\用户名\Application Data\Mozilla\Firefox\Profiles\随机字符串.default\ScrapBook\data下面,以保存时的时间命名目录。也可以在scrapbook的选项设置里修改scrapbook的保存目录。

3.scrapbook默认保存的页面编码为utf8,而palm只支持gbk,在用isilox转换时,必须在isilox->properties->document->text encoding options里设置输出编码为gb18030,源编码为utf8

4.对于制作只包含一个html文件的电子书,在isilox->properties->links里去掉follow off-site选项

5.palm的屏幕比较小,图片最好设置为300x300大小,在isilox->properties->images->reisze large images设置

6.对于制作包含多个html文件的电子书,最好是制作一个目录,网上下载的一些html格式的电子书可能就带有目录。当然也可以把多个文件都选进来。

我弄的南方周末是自己做了一个目录网页
我把文章按下面的格式分门别类放好
南方周末/index.html
                             时政/a/index.html
                             时政/b/index.html
                            社会/a/index.html
                             社会/b/index.html


目录文件index.html的内容为
<b>时政</b>
<br />
<ul>
<li>
<a href=时政/a/index.html>a</a>
</li>
<li>
<a href=时政/b/index.html>b</a>
</li>
<li>
</ul>
<b>社会</b>
<br />
<ul>
<li>
<a href=社会/a/index.html>a</a>
</li>
<li>
<a href=社会/b/index.html>b</a>
</li>
</ul>


当然我是写了个shell脚本生成的这个目录,注意编码也要是utf8

在isilox里添加文件的时候就只要添加这一个目录文件,然后在isilox->properties->links里选上follow only link that are sub-folders... ,去掉follow off-site和uninclude unresolved link,这样isilox会自动把目录链接的网页也都包括进来。
发表于 2007-11-26 20:46 | 显示全部楼层
谢谢!
我顺便问一下LZ,南方周末的资源在哪里啊?
 楼主| 发表于 2007-11-26 23:30 | 显示全部楼层
发表于 2007-11-27 17:27 | 显示全部楼层
解答了大家的疑惑 谢谢楼主哦:)1
发表于 2007-11-28 09:02 | 显示全部楼层
兄弟你能帮我把这本书转一下吗?我用650的
我转的效果怎么也不好,编码的组合试遍了,转出来的东西,有的时候目录乱码,有的时候子页面乱码,最好的时候是目录正常,子页面有大量问号
最好能告诉我你是怎么做的,谢谢

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?加入我们

×
发表于 2007-11-28 09:04 | 显示全部楼层
对了,我是用踏网嬉游的chmtohtm做的,兄弟有没有好的chm反编译软件,能反编译出主目录的,谢谢了
 楼主| 发表于 2007-11-28 11:07 | 显示全部楼层
chm解压可以用7zip,非常好
 楼主| 发表于 2007-11-28 11:10 | 显示全部楼层
问号是因为isilox把 & n b s p ;解析成了问号
你可以用ultraedit的查找替换功能& n b s p ;把删掉

[ 本帖最后由 easthero 于 2007-11-28 11:36 编辑 ]
发表于 2007-11-28 11:12 | 显示全部楼层
嗯,试了一下,但效果仍然不好,因为有些空格是需要的,这是一本c语言的书,我转了一下,空格没有了后示例程序格式很乱
 楼主| 发表于 2007-11-28 11:31 | 显示全部楼层
原帖由 lzx4210 于 2007-11-28 09:02 发表
转出来的东西,有的时候目录乱码,有的时候子页面乱码,最好的时候是目录正常,子页面有大量问号
最好能告诉我你是怎么做的,谢 ...


对的,在我转的时候也有这种情况,经过我研究,最好是源页面是gbk格式,index页面要加上
  1. <meta http-equiv="Content-Type" content="text/html; charset=iso8859-1">
复制代码

还有所有页面的里的 charset="gb2312" 全部改成 charset="iso8859-1"
这样就可以保证所有的页面没有乱码

乱码原因我觉得还是isilox对编码支持不好,另外就是palm不支持utf8,这非常讨厌

另附我帮你转的pdb

[ 本帖最后由 easthero 于 2007-11-28 11:33 编辑 ]

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?加入我们

×
发表于 2007-11-28 11:46 | 显示全部楼层
谢谢了,和我之前转的一样,也是把应该留的空格去掉了,程序不好看了。

我现在勉强解决了,使用全角的空格替换&nbsp;,我想html默认半角的空格为无操作,全角的才认为是字符

这个是我转的,可以接受吧,虽然空格大了一点

本帖子中包含更多资源

您需要 登录 才可以下载或查看,没有账号?加入我们

×
发表于 2008-3-23 19:07 | 显示全部楼层
两个文件的转换都失败,一个链接无效,一个进入后都是网址.
您需要登录后才可以回帖 登录 | 加入我们

本版积分规则

QQ|Archiver|手机版|小黑屋|吹友吧 ( 京ICP备05078561号 )

GMT+8, 2025-2-25 01:39 , Processed in 0.314565 second(s), 17 queries .

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表